Authenticated command execution via unescaped image parameter
Published Jul 6, 2026 · Updated Jul 6, 2026
OS command injection in four elFinder-based WordPress plugins allows remote authenticated users to execute commands during image operations. FileOrganizer before 1.1.9, Advanced File Manager before 5.4.12, Filester before 2.1.1, and File Manager before 8.0.4 pass an image-operation parameter to a shell command without proper escaping. Exploitation requires access to the plugins' file-management functions and a server with the ImageMagick convert CLI but neither the PHP imagick nor GD extension.
